POSITION SUMMARY: The position of a Firefighter operates under the direction of a frontline officer. Performs a variety of highly technical and specialized tasks involving and/or related to fire suppression, emergency medical services, rescues, hazardous materials incidents, fire prevention, fire inspections, administration and other special assignments as required.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S / WORK ENVIRONMENT: The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.
· Must continue to adhere to all physical requirements as noted in the listed abilities above.
· Must be able to wear up to 50 lbs. of fire equipment while working
· Must be able to push, pull, lift, and carry up to 100 lbs.
· Must be able to bend, stoop, crawl, kneel, reach below the knee and overhead.
· Fumes, chemicals, dust, odor: Exposed to extremely toxic and hot gases, fumes and smoke; exposure to hazardous substances
· Exposure to extreme changes in temperature: Exposed to extremely high temperatures in enclosed spaces from fires
· Vibration: Vibration occurs when using power equipment such as chain saw, or riding in an engine or truck
· Light: Duties may be performed at night, or inside buildings where visibility is extremely poor due to thick smoke or electricity outage
· Noise: Exposed to loud and very loud noises from pumps, engines, trucks, sirens, and loud voices from commanders and fellow Firefighters
· Ventilation: Exposed to extremely poor ventilation conditions at fire scenes
· Hazards: Exposes to fall hazards from climbing ladders or stairs; exposed to burn and smoke/gas inhalation hazards from working around fires and/or combustible materials; exposed to electrical shock hazards, especially if working around electrical lines; exposed to fast moving traffic at MVA scenes
